London Spirit secured a victory over Birmingham Phoenix at Lord's following a 103-run partnership between Liam Livingstone and Dewald Brevis. While BBC Sport focuses on the power-hitting exhibition of the duo, Cricinfo emphasizes the tactical significance of the win, noting that Livingstone performed against his former side to break a home losing streak. Though the team’s top-order performance was decisive, the long-term impact of Marizanne Kapp’s all-round consistency in the tournament remains uncertain. Whether this result signals a turnaround for the Spirit depends on their ability to replicate this output against more varied bowling attacks.
